The Miyabi 7" Santoku Knife, Birchwood Handle combines art and precision, crafted from the finest materials for exceptional performance and aesthetic appeal. The blade features a SG2 micro-carbide powder steel core, encased in 100 layers of steel, offering outstanding sharpness and durability. MIYABI’s ice-hardening process locks in the blade’s long-lasting sharpness, with a Rockwell 63 hardness for superior edge retention.

The elegant Karelian (Masur) Birch handle, a rare wood once used in Fabergé eggs, ensures an ergonomic and beautiful grip. Each knife is hand-honed using the traditional Honbazuke method, creating a scalpel-like edge with a flower Damascus design.
